Bengaluru: It seems, even amid COVID 19 crisis, BJP national leaders continue to keep an eye on the political activities and party organisational works. On Sunday at 6 pm, BJP national president JP Nadda will deliver a talk through digital platforms to Karnataka party caders.

“He will deliver a talk on Modi 2.0 through video conference. CM BS Yediyurappa and BJP state president Nalin Kumar Kateel will be present on the occasion,” said a BJP leader. “This talk will be telecasted LIVE through various digital channels,” he added.

However, the party’s plans didn’t go well with the general public. Several of them asked the BJP to stop political activities at this hour of crisis. They tweeted their displeasure by tagging senior BJP leaders from the state.
